Responsibility by Nigel Cox

From the acclaimed author of Tarzan Presley, a new novel about the things that really matter. Responsibility is a darkly comic thriller set in contemporary Berlin. Martin Rumsfield, an international museums expert from New Zealand, is feeling hemmed in by the pressures of work and the demands of family. When a shady character from his past turns up with a sure-fire plan to scam the scammers, Martin is seduced by the glamour of a walk on the wild side. Then, in a shattering moment, he realises that he has put what he values most at deadly risk. Responsibility is written with delicious ironic awareness of the hardboiled detective fiction cliches which lie behind every twist and turn. But a darker undercurrent of moral consequence is never far from the surface, and it is this that finally returns Martin from self-indulgent fantasy to a deep appreciation that in steady embrace of his responsibilities lies the promise of a richer, truer life.
A smart balance of humour, pathos, and action"— The Press (New Zealand)

"A sort of smartarse morality tale." — New Zealand Herald
Nigel Cox is the head of exhibitions and education for Te Papa Tongarewa, New Zealand's national museum, and the author of Skylark Lounge, Tarzan Presley, and Waiting for Einstein.
